The Role of Water Softening and Fleck Systems

Water softeners like the Fleck 3900 series are popular solutions for treating hard water. They help remove calcium and magnesium ions, reducing scale and improving water quality. However, older control panels may lack the advanced features of newer models, limiting efficiency and ease of use.

A Beginner-Friendly Guide to Upgrading Your Fleck 3900

Upgrading your Fleck 3900 control panel to the NXT2 system is a practical way to optimize your home's water treatment. Here�?Ts a simple overview:

  • Assess Compatibility: Confirm that your Fleck 3900 valve is compatible with the NXT2 control panel.
  • Power and Wiring: Ensure power is safely disconnected before starting. The NXT2 will connect to existing wiring with minimal adjustments.
  • Programming: The NXT2 panel features an intuitive menu to set regeneration cycles, time, and other parameters tailored to your water usage.
  • Testing: After installation, run a manual regeneration cycle and check for proper operation to ensure improved water treatment performance.
